Job Summary: Hampton Inn/ Home2 by Hilton Times Square is seeking a dedicated Night Auditor to join the team. The Night Auditor is responsible for closing the business day by balancing revenues and receipts, performing bookkeeping activities, and providing guest services such as check-ins, check-outs, and addressing guest inquiries, ensuring a smooth overnight operation of the hotel.

Essential Functions and Duties:

  • Greet, register, and assign rooms to hotel guests.
  • Verify customer payment methods and process credit authorizations.
  • Maintain accurate records of room availability and guest accounts using the property management system.
  • Balance daily receipts and revenues, conducting income audits on posted revenues.
  • Assist guests with check-out processes, reviewing accounts and resolving discrepancies. Review accounts and charges with guests during the check-out process.
  • Answer phone calls promptly, directing inquiries or addressing guest needs.
  • Answer inquiries about the hotel services, registration of guest, dining, entertainment and travel directions.
  • Coordinate with overnight housekeeping or maintenance staff to resolve guest issues.
  • Make and confirm reservations, ensuring accurate data entry.
  • Provide guests with information on hotel services and local attractions.
  • Develop a thorough knowledge of hotel staff, room locations, room rates, amenities, and selling strategies
  • Cross train in PBX, Reservations to fill in the role when needed.
  • Document guest feedback and escalate issues to management when necessary.
  • Perform nightly “bucket checks” to ensure compliance with hotel standards.
  • Offer and properly handle requests for wake-up calls.
  • Pass on guest lost and found inquiries to management or supervisors.
  • Assist in maintaining security and safety during overnight shifts by monitoring guest activity and access.
